Evernote: How to use password to protect annotations on mobile

The Evernote mobile app lets you add a lock password. That way, when you open the app, a numeric PIN will be requested. On smartphones with a biometric reader, it is possible to unlock using fingerprint. The feature is useful for protecting your curious notes or adding an extra layer of security.

Check out, in this tutorial, how to enable and configure the Evernote locking password. The procedure was performed on the Android and iPhone (iOS) app version.

Android step by step

Step 1. Touch the button in the upper left corner to open the Evernote menu (there are three dashes). Then click on your profile photo, just above your username.

Step 2. On your account information screen, touch "Set password lock". Now just enter and confirm the access password.

Step 3. Returning to the settings, you can enable unlocking with the mobile fingerprint reader and set a time-out so that your notes are blocked.

Step by step on iPhone (iOS)

Step 1. Tap "Account" in the lower right corner of the screen, and go to "Settings". Then tap "Password Lock".

Step 2. Now tap on "Activate password". Enter and confirm the access password.

Step 3. In the settings, you can activate unlocking with the Touch ID and choose a timeout for locking the notes.
